LSC Elections Are Less Than One Week Away! 

LSC Elections will be held during the first quarter parent-teacher conference days this fall. The dates are November 18 for elementary schools and November 19 for high schools. In an effort to prioritize the health and safety of our families and staff members, we adjusted the format to include a mail-in option. We encourage parents and staff to vote by mail whenever possible, and if you must vote in-person, to abide by the health protocols we’ve put in place, including social distancing, face-covering requirements, a health screener to be completed prior to arriving at any and all schools/sites visited, and a temperature check upon entering school buildings. To be considered valid, the health screener must be completed no earlier than 6am on the date of the proposed entry. 

Polls open at 7am and close at 7pm, and all mail-in ballots must be postmarked on the date of the elections and received no later than November 30th. Votes will be held in a safe at the school until December 1st, when Judges will return to verify and certify each vote. All general COVID-19 pandemic safety guidance applies to in-person voting:

  • Hands: Wash them
  • Face: Don’t touch it
  • Wear cloth face coverings at all times
  • Observe social distancing (six feet)
  • If you are sick, stay home
  • If you are a direct contact of a known case, you must quarantine for 14 days
  • If awaiting test results, stay home
  • If you have traveled to a place on CDPH’s Emergency Travel Order, you must quarantine for 14 days
